Abstract

This case report describes the treatment of a 17-year-old Male who presented with bimaxillary protrusion, crowding, proclined maxillary and mandibular anteriors, increased overjet, deep bite and incompetent lips. Treatment was initiated using fixed orthodontic appliances MBT followed by four 1st premolar extractions in both arches. Case was finished with good inter cuspation of the upper and lower teeth. Molars were finished in a Class I relationship with canine guidance, and ideal overjet and overbite were obtained. Successful finishing of a case with beautiful smile, obtained proper overjet and overbite and the improved soft tissue profile.
